Door Alignment

I tried a search of past threads and did not see anything obvious, so if there is a thread, just give me some specifics.

Specifically this is for a 1981 240D, a 123 body, but I think this also applies to the 116 body and probably a lot of others... anyway. The doors do not close smoothly, so I have tried loosing the base catch for the door that is attached to the door frame as opposed to being attached to the door. I have tried moving it around or loosening it and closing the door a few times to try to move it into the correct position. The situation has improved, but the door still does not close smoothly... like a Mercedes should.

Is there a trick (or maybe art) to get this adjustment correct?
